김미정(프로그래머스)
문제 1.
문자열 배열 strlist가 매개변수로 주어집니다. strlist 각 원소의 길이를 담은 배열을 retrun하도록 solution 함수를 완성해주세요.
문제 2.
문자열 my_string과 문자 letter이 매개변수로 주어집니다. my_string에서 letter를 제거한 문자열을 return하도록 solution 함수를 완성해주세요.
JavaScript
복사
풀이 1.
function solution(strlist) {
return strlist.map((v) => v.length)
}
풀이 2.
function solution(my_string, letter) {
return [...my_string].filter(v => v !== letter).join('')
}
** 문자열을 전개구문로 만들면 배열이된다
join(요소 사이에 들어갈 문자)은 배열을 문자열로 바꾸어 주는 함수
JavaScript
복사
유하은(프로그래머스)
flag에 따라 다른 값 반환하기
https://school.programmers.co.kr/learn/courses/30/lessons/181933
문제)
flag에 따라 다른 값 반환하기
문제 설명
두 정수 a, b와 boolean 변수 flag가 매개변수로 주어질 때, flag가 true면 a + b를 false면 a - b를 return 하는 solution 함수를 작성해 주세요.
제한사항
-1000 ≤ a, b ≤ 1,000
JavaScript
복사
풀2)
function solution(a, b, flag) {
const answer = (flag === true) ? a + b : a - b
return answer;
}
JavaScript
복사